Transaction 667415ebcfc17f1ccef19b531aa62d88eba00922a634dd0636d17621ec9a9ccc

2 Input
2 Outputs
  • 667415ebcfc17f1ccef19b531aa62d88eba00922a634dd0636d17621ec9a9ccc:0
  • value  13155
    address  1KpEPfjQ963GVyhZVGVfbd6zGvrxFnmr2A
  • 667415ebcfc17f1ccef19b531aa62d88eba00922a634dd0636d17621ec9a9ccc:1
  • value  858141
    address  3ADgD271Mz4DFomACh1TYr3CHeEWhJKwAH